common bee-brush

Common bee brush (<em>Aloysia gratissima</em>) is a flowering shrub native to a diverse range of terrestrial tropical and temperate habitats. Its documented range includes Brazil and South Africa, reflecting a disjunct distribution across the Southern Hemisphere. The plant is a member of the family Verbenaceae and is known for its small, fragrant white flowers that attract bees and other pollinators, lending it the common name bee brush. <em>Aloysia gratissima</em> typically grows in open scrublands, forest margins, and disturbed areas, often tolerating poor soils and variable moisture conditions. Its aromatic foliage has been used in traditional medicine and as a flavoring agent in certain regions. The species is generally drought-tolerant and may form dense thickets in suitable environments.
